
Winter rains are giving Clear Lake a timely lift heading into fishing season. The lake has climbed to 6.3 feet, rising more than two feet since early fall. Experts say that fresh water fuels the food chain, bringing in bait fish and setting up prime bass conditions. Clear Lake’s reputation as the nation’s top bass fishery is once again drawing anglers from across the country. The timing lines up perfectly with the start of the WON Bass Winter Open this week.
